Best Quotes about Love
My wife heard me say I love you a thousand times, but she never once heard me say sorry
Willis, Bruce
'Tis the most tender part of love, each other to forgive.
John Sheffield
She hadn't chosen him over all the others. The truth was that she hadn't even thought about anyone else.
Paolo Giordano
I love those who do not know how to live for today.
Nietzsche, Friedrich
Love never dies a natural death. It dies because we don't know how to replenish it's source. It dies of blindness and errors and betrayals. It dies of illness and wounds; it dies of weariness, of withering, of tarnishing.
Nin, Anais
We don't always get to choose what we love.
Scott Westerfeld
To love one person with a private love is poor and miserable: to love all is glorious.
Traherne, Thomas
If we love our country, we should also love our countrymen.
Reagan, Ronald
I met in the street a very poor young man who was in love. His hat was old, his coat worn, his cloak was out at the elbows, the water passed through his shoes -- and the stars through his soul.
Hugo, Victor
To fail to love is not to exist at all.
Doren, Mark Van
There's a lot to be said for self-delusionment when it comes to matters of the heart.
Diane Frolov and Andrew Schneider
Love is made by two people, in different kinds of solitude. It can be in a crowd, but in an oblivious crowd.
Aragon, Louis
I shall always be a priest of love.
Lawrence, D. H.
Where love is concerned, too much is not even enough.
Beaumarchais, Pierre De
Infinite hungers leap no more I in the chance swaying of your dress; and love has changed to kindliness.
Brooke, Rupert
Everyone admits that love is wonderful and necessary, yet no one agrees on just what it is.
Ackerman, Diane
Let me not to the marriage of true minds Admit impediments: love is not love Which alters when it alteration finds, Or bends with the remover to remove : O, no! it is an ever fixed mark.
William Shakespeare
To love and be loved is to feel the sun from both sides.
David Viscott
Love never reasons, but profusely gives; it gives like a thoughtless prodigal its all, and then trembles least it has done to little.
More, Hannah
How we treasure (and admire) the people who acknowledge us!
Julie Morgenstern
Pity the selfishness of lovers: it is brief, a forlorn hope; it is impossible.
Bowen, Elizabeth
I believe the greatest gift I can conceive of having from anyone is to be seen by them, heard by them, to be understood and touched by them.
Satir, Virginia
Love is what we are born with. Fear is what we learn. The spiritual journey is the unlearning of fear and prejudices and the acceptance of love back in our hearts. Love is the essential reality and our purpose on earth. To be consciously aware of it, to experience love in ourselves and others, is the meaning of life. Meaning does not lie in things. Meaning lies in us.
Williamson, Marianne
Before I met my husband, I'd never fallen in love, though I'd stepped in it a few times.
Rita Rudner
Self-love, my liege, is not so vile a sin as self-neglecting.
William Shakespeare
In every question and every remark tossed back and forth between lovers who have not played out the last fugue, there is one question and it is this: Is there someone new?
O'Brien, Edna
People who do not love themselves can adore others, because adoration is making someone else big and ourselves small. They can desire others, because desire comes out of a sense of inner incompleteness, which demands to be filled. But they can not love others, because love is an affirmation of the living growing being in all of us. If you don't have it, you can't give it.
Matthews, Andrew
Love possesses not nor will it be possessed, for love is sufficient unto love.
Gibran, Kahlil
If you aren't good at loving yourself, you will have a difficult time loving anyone, since you'll resent the time and energy you give another person that you aren't even giving to yourself.
Angelis, Barbara De
It is with true love as it is with ghosts; everyone talks about it, but few have seen it.
La Rochefoucauld, Francois De
Honesty is the only way with anyone, when you'll be so close as to be living inside each other's skins.
Lois McMaster Bujold
That is the true season of love; when we believe that we alone can love, that no one could ever have loved as much before, and that no one will ever love in the same way again.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von
Love consists not in feeling great things but in having great detachment and in suffering for the Beloved.
John of the Cross, St.
Fantastic tyrant of the amorous heart. How hard thy yoke, how cruel thy dart. Those escape your anger who refuse your sway, and those are punished most, who most obey.
Prior, Matthew
In the end, I decide that the mark we've left on each other is the color and shape of love. That the unfinished business between us. Because love, love is never finished. It circles and circles, the memories out of order and not always complete.
Sara Zarr
If any person wish to be idle, let them fall in love.
Ovid
Life's greatest happiness is to be convinced we are loved.
Victor Hugo
Love talked about is easily turned aside, but love demonstrated is irresistible.
Mooneyham, Stan
Love comes from blindness, friendship from knowledge.
Bussy-Rabutin, Comte De
It is easy to halve the potato where there is love.
Proverb, Irish
Think about a woman. Doesn't know you're thinking about her. Doesn't care you're thinking about her. Makes you think about her even more.
Martin Sage and Sybil Adelman
It is a beautiful trait in the lovers character, that they think no evil of the object loved.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th
Do you want to know a good way to fall in love? Just associate with all your pleasant experiences with someone, and disassociate from all the unpleasant ones.
Bandler, Richard
Wicked men obey from fear; good men, from love.
Aristotle
We cease loving ourselves if no one loves us.
Stael, Germaine De
The way it actually works is the reverse. You must first be who you really are, then do what you need to do, in order to have what you want.
Young, Margaret
Sure I love Goldie. How could you not love Goldie? Everyone loves Goldie. I love her, and I hope our love will continue, but I don't want to give an I-love-Goldie-Hawn interview.
Russell, Kurt
Is love supposed to last throughout all time, or is it like trains changing at random stops. If I loved her, how could I leave her? If I felt that way then, how come I don't feel anything now?
Jeff Melvoin
Love is not to be purchased, and affection has no price.
Jerome, St.
I never knew how to worship until I knew how to love.
Beecher, Henry Ward
